Early On
Thomas Hellyer was born in Portland Oregon. From the time he was 2
years old he was raised in Lake Chelan, a beautiful resort town in the
central part of Washington state. There, Hellyer was first introduced to Latino
culture while interacting with the many Hispanic immigrants that
worked the bountiful apple orchards. As a young adult, he learned
about the importance of exceptional customer service and hard work
while working in the hospitality industry, mostly with the delightful
family run Kellys Resort.
While at the University of Washington,
Hellyer was a coxswain for the acclaimed UW Rowing team and a
struggling Spanish major. In the early 1990s, a huge turning point
occurred when Hellyer determined that he must study abroad in order
to ever have a chance at mastering the Spanish language and he,
almost at random, chose to attend the Universidad de Guadalajara
foreign language program (CEPE) for a quarter.
Mexico
The intoxicating and rich Mexican
culture, especially prevalent in Guadalajara and the surrounding
pueblos and cities, had a profound effect and Hellyer was never the
same. Educational opportunities seemed much more abundant and vibrant
in Mexico than back at the stodgy and rect academic world of
collegiate language instruction. Hellyer proceeded to drop out of
college and began a period that was defined by spending 6-8 months in
Mexico during the fall and winter months and then returning to the US
during the summer, splitting time between Chelan and Alaska,to
replenish the necessary funds for such a lifestyle.
In Mexico, he totally immersed himself
in the native customs and slowly but slowly became fluent in Mexican
Spanish, even sporting a Tapatio accent. Hellyer relishes learning
the intricacies of the language and is particularly proud when he can
create a devilish pun or a subtle double entendre in his adopted
language. He traveled as much as possible throughout the republic,
taught English, and made many wonderful lifetime friends.
It was during this time that Hellyer
met his wife to be, Iliana, at a memorable Christmas party, known as
a Posada. Their courtship lasted three years, culminating in a
fairy-tale wedding at Guadalajara's San Agustin Templo with a
reception at the Santa Lucia hacienda, both built in the 1500s!
Back to the US
The couple, along with their golden
retriever pup, returned to the United States and Hellyer acquired a
Bachelor of Arts in Business Administration from the University of
Washington Tacoma. His degree includes concentrations in
International Business and Management. During this stint at the
University, Hellyer was the President of the school's Global Business
Society and he interned at the Career Center, the World Trade Center
Tacoma, and the Department of Commerce. His first child, a son, was
born during his junior year and he purchased his first property.
Upon graduation, Hellyer began a career
at the boutique investment firm, Globe Capital LLC in Tacoma,
Washington. He oversaw and managed stock and mutual fund portfolios,
real estate investments and a portfolio of investments in early stage
and startup companies. Hellyer also played a role in the founding and
management of the TacomaAngel Network, a non-profit alliance of
accredited investors that provide capital and expertise to early
stage companies.
Real Estate and an Eye on the South
Hellyer took on a keen interest in the
real estate portion of his work at Globe Capital and also enjoyed
managing his own real estate investments. He obtained his real
estate license and worked assisting clients in buying and selling
residential real estate. During Hellyer's time in Tacoma (which was
undergoing an exciting and much needed renaissance), he and his wife
always knew that one day they would return to Mexico. Family and
friends asked for advice about how they as foreigners could buy
property in Mexico so that they too could enjoy the great culture,
climate, lower cost of living, and beauty. Hellyer was captivated by
helping people share in his passions of real estate in Mexico.
It was decided that the timing was right to return to Mexico.
Hellyer, now the proprietor of iRetire In Mexico resides
with his family (a beautiful daughter has now joined the family) in
Ajijic, a vibrant village nestled on the north shore of Lake Chapala,
less than an hour south of Guadalajara. Besides his real estate
business, Hellyer enjoys playing with his children, traveling,
imbibing Mexican cuisine and spirits, hosting friends and family from
back home, and especially the delight that in Mexico, every day is a
day of warmth, learning, and exploration.
